At a Chapter Court holden at St John's Chapel 14 Jun 1811.
Alice Cannon als Creetch of KK Braddan having departed this
life on or about the 29th day of May last past intestate, and the
court having received intelligence thereof hath decreed her six
children namely William , Jane, Mary, Margaret, Alice, and Ann
Cannon co- administrators of all and singular her goods rights
credits chattels and effects moveable and immoveable whatever.
John Cain husband of Alice being asbsent from court, William
aforesd with William Hogg husband of Jane, William Kelly
husband of Mary, Samuel Waterson husband of Margaret,
Robert Christian husband of Ann are sworn well and truly to
administer the estate of the intestate to pay all her just debts so
far forth as the goods will extend and the law bind them and to
be just the one to the other and to their absent co administrator
in the division of the residue of the said estate and to these ends
they have given pledges in form of law namely Charles Fayle of
Onchan and Philip Shimmin of Kk Patrick.
Decretum Est Thos Cubbon
